titleOfInvention | Polyether-modified polymers as leather auxiliaries |
abstract | (Co)polymers which contain n na) structural units of the general formula I n nin which n nW represents a trivalent radical from the group n nin which * indicates the orientation for the incorporation of the radical W into the formula I, and n Z represents the radicals —OH, —O − M + or —N—R 1 R 2 , in which R 1 and R 2 , independently of one another, represent hydrogen, optionally substituted alkyl radicals, alkenyl radicals, aralkyl radicals or cycloalkyl radicals, which may be interrupted by 0 atoms, N atoms, Si atoms or amido, carbonate, urethane, urea, allophanate, biuret or isocyanurate groups or mixtures thereof, and M + represents H + or an alkali metal ion, an NH 4 ion or a primary, secondary, tertiary or quaternary aliphatic ammonium radical which preferably carries a C 1 -C 22 -alkyl or C 1 -C 22 -hydroxyalkyl group, n nb) at least 10 mol %, based on the units of the formula I, of structural units of the general formula Ia n nin which R 3 represents a hydrocarbon radical having C 1 -C 60 -atoms, preferably a saturated C 1 -C 60 -alkyl radical, in particular C 12 -C 30 -alkyl radical, and R 4 represents hydrogen or has the same meaning as R 3 , and e) polyether units having an average molecular weight of 200 - 6000 g/mol. |
